Guide to Publishing Your App on the App Store

Publishing your app on the App Store is an exciting journey that can lead to success and recognition. To help you navigate this process, here’s a comprehensive guide.

1. Prepare Your App for Submission

  • Ensure Functionality: Test your app thoroughly to eliminate bugs and enhance user experience.
  • Design Compliance: Make sure your app meets Apple’s design guidelines and standards.
  • Privacy and Legal: Include necessary permissions, privacy policies, and comply with legal requirements.

2. Create an Apple Developer Account

To submit your app, you will need an active Apple Developer account. This involves:

  • Registration: Visit the Apple Developer website and enroll in the program.
  • Annual Fee: Be prepared to pay the annual membership fee, which is currently $99.

3. App Store Connect Setup

Once you have your developer account, you can set up your app on App Store Connect:

  • App Information: Fill in necessary details such as the app name, description, keywords, and support URL.
  • App Screenshots: Prepare high-quality screenshots and promotional graphics that showcase the app's features.

4. Submit Your App

Follow these steps to submit your app for review:

  • Upload Your Build: Use Xcode or Transporter app to upload your app build to App Store Connect.
  • Submit for Review: After configuring your app's details, submit it for Apple’s review process.

5. Monitor the Review Status

After submission, monitor your app’s review status on App Store Connect. Apple may take a few days to review:

  • Approval: If approved, your app will be live on the App Store!
  • Rejection: If rejected, read Apple’s feedback and make the necessary adjustments before resubmitting.
